Hill International is seeking a Design Director in Los Angeles, California

Do not pass up this chance, apply quickly if your experience and skills match what is in the following description.The Design Director reports to the TDIP Program Executive and is responsible for the design delivery of all TDIP Programs performed by various designers under different contracts. The characteristics of the candidate must include a complete understanding of airport terminal functions and assets (i.e. passenger processing, baggage processing, airline operations above and below the wing, concessions, landside functions, and aircraft/apron requirements). The individual shall have experience in working for an architecture or engineering firm to know the inner workings of what it takes to develop a design through all of its phases. The individual shall also be driven to “think outside the box” and be able to lead and collaborate with large groups to find the right solution.Qualifications
